

This caring and devoted wife and mother spent her final, peaceful hours, in the wonderful care of the support team at the Mt. Tolmie Hospital in Victoria BC where she passed away on November 26.
Emma was predeceased by her husband Vernon and is survived by her son Allan, daughter Linda; her beautiful granddaughters, Chelsea and Brittany and her sister Elsie. She will be missed by numerous relatives and many friends.
Emma was born in Hay Lakes, Alberta in 1929. In 1950 she moved to Edmonton, Alberta where she met the love of her life, Vernon. Twenty-three years later (1973) they decided to move to Kelowna. In February 2015, Emma moved to Victoria to be close to her children and grandchildren.
Emma will be remembered as a talented seamstress, an avid gardener and a wonderful cook and baker.
